    My palms get really soar (not from you know what) & usually on the straights I grip the tank and take the weight off to give my hands a break.
    One finger goes completely numb, not every ride but it is on the brake side which makes it interesting when you can't feel the lever.
    When punting it hard and moving around on the bike alot I can get cramp in the hips. Sticking a leg out for a while fixes it.
